Pediatric Malaria Is Still Being Missed in the US, and the Delays Can Be Dangerous
A multicenter US study found that more than one in four children treated for malaria experienced a delay in initial diagnosis, underscoring the risks of imported infections in a country where many clinicians rarely see a
Key Takeaways
- A US multicenter study found diagnostic delays in more than one in four pediatric malaria patients.
- The analysis covered 171 children treated at nine hospitals between 2016 and 2023.
